What is the typical weight limit for mobility scooters?
A lot of scooters have weight limits ranging from 250 pounds to 500 pounds, with sturdy choices readily available for those who require greater assistance.
Can I take my mobility scooter on public transport?
Lots of public transportation systems accommodate mobility scooters, however users ought to inspect specific policies relating to size restrictions.
Are mobility scooters covered by insurance?
Protection can vary by insurance coverage company. It's a good idea to contact your insurance business for information on protection for mobility scooters.
How far can a mobility scooter travel on a single charge?
Battery range differs by design, but most scooters can travel anywhere from 10 to 30 miles before requiring recharge.
Is it essential to have a driver's license to operate a mobility scooter?
Normally, no chauffeur's license is required, however users must understand their regional laws and policies regarding the operation of mobility scooters.
